OpenSDN source code
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
PathResolver Member List

This is the complete list of members for PathResolver, including all inherited members.

deleter_PathResolverprivate
DisableResolverNexthopRegUnregProcessing()PathResolverprivate
DisableResolverNexthopUpdateProcessing()PathResolverprivate
DisableResolverPathUpdateProcessing()PathResolverprivate
DISALLOW_COPY_AND_ASSIGN(PathResolver)PathResolverprivate
EnableResolverNexthopRegUnregProcessing()PathResolverprivate
EnableResolverNexthopUpdateProcessing()PathResolverprivate
EnableResolverPathUpdateProcessing()PathResolverprivate
family() const PathResolver
FillShowInfo(ShowPathResolver *spr, bool summary) const PathResolver
FindResolverRouteState(BgpRoute *route)PathResolver
get_condition_listener(Address::Family family)PathResolver
GetPartition(int part_id)PathResolverprivate
GetPartition(int part_id) const PathResolverprivate
GetResolverNexthopDeleteListSize() const PathResolverprivate
GetResolverNexthopMapSize() const PathResolverprivate
GetResolverNexthopRegUnregListSize() const PathResolverprivate
GetResolverNexthopUpdateListSize() const PathResolverprivate
GetResolverPathUpdateListSize() const PathResolverprivate
IsDeleted() const PathResolver
listener_id() const PathResolverinline
listener_id_PathResolverprivate
LocateResolverNexthop(IpAddress address, BgpTable *table)PathResolverprivate
LocateResolverRouteState(BgpRoute *route)PathResolver
ManagedDelete()PathResolver
MayDelete() const PathResolver
mutex_PathResolvermutableprivate
nexthop_delete_list_PathResolverprivate
nexthop_longest_match() const PathResolverinline
nexthop_longest_match_PathResolverprivate
nexthop_map_PathResolverprivate
nexthop_reg_unreg_list_PathResolverprivate
nexthop_reg_unreg_trigger_PathResolverprivate
nexthop_update_list_PathResolverprivate
nexthop_update_trigger_PathResolverprivate
partitions_PathResolverprivate
PathResolver(BgpTable *table)PathResolverexplicit
PathResolverPartition classPathResolverfriend
PathResolverTest classPathResolverfriend
PauseResolverPathUpdateProcessing()PathResolverprivate
ProcessResolverNexthopRegUnreg(ResolverNexthop *rnexthop)PathResolverprivate
ProcessResolverNexthopRegUnregList()PathResolverprivate
ProcessResolverNexthopUpdateList()PathResolverprivate
RegisterUnregisterResolverNexthop(ResolverNexthop *rnexthop)PathResolverprivate
RemoveResolverNexthop(ResolverNexthop *rnexthop)PathResolverprivate
ResolverNexthop classPathResolverfriend
ResolverNexthopKey typedefPathResolverprivate
ResolverNexthopList typedefPathResolverprivate
ResolverNexthopMap typedefPathResolverprivate
ResumeResolverPathUpdateProcessing()PathResolverprivate
RetryDelete()PathResolver
RouteListener(DBTablePartBase *root, DBEntryBase *entry)PathResolverprivate
RoutePrefixMatch(const BgpRoute *route, const IpAddress &address)PathResolverstatic
set_nexthop_longest_match(bool flag)PathResolverinline
StartPathResolution(BgpRoute *route, const BgpPath *path, BgpTable *nh_table=NULL)PathResolver
StopPathResolution(int part_id, const BgpPath *path)PathResolver
table()PathResolverinline
table_PathResolverprivate
table_delete_ref_PathResolverprivate
UnregisterResolverNexthopDone(BgpTable *table, ConditionMatch *match)PathResolverprivate
UpdateResolverNexthop(ResolverNexthop *rnexthop)PathResolverprivate
~PathResolver()PathResolver